Abstract
The left ventricular summit (LVS) is the most superior portion of the epicardial LV outflow tract and a frequent site of origin of ventricular arrhythmias (VAs). The left atrial appendage (LAA) anatomically overlays the LVS and can serve as a vantage point to map and ablate LVS-VAs.
